- The beautiful villages in Lübbenau, Lehde and Wotschofska look like they belong in fairy tales, but really exist in Spreewald near Berlin, one of the UNESCO Biosphere Reserves in Germany. Old wooden houses, flower gardens, small canals and quiet forests with the sounds of birds in a well preserved nature are just amazing. The small town Lübbenau in Spreewald can be reached by train from Berlin or Dresden in about 1.5 to 2 hours. The villages in Lehde and Wotschofska can be visited by boat trip as well as by kayaking, hiking or cycling.
